Abstract

Abstract: In the era of rapid technical advancements, the convergence of Internet of Things (IOT) technology and environmental monitoring has paved the way for groundbreaking solutions that address critical challenges faced by communities worldwide. Among these challenges, the increasing frequency and severity of flooding events have spurred the development of advanced flood monitoring and alerting systems. One such cutting-edge solution is the IOT based Flood Monitoring and Alerting System, a trans-formative approach that harnesses the power of interconnected devices and real-time data analysis to mitigate the impact of flooding and enhance disaster preparedness. Floods pose a significant threat to lives, property, and the environment. Timely detection and rapid response are essential to mitigate the impact of floods. In this context, we present an IOT based Flood Monitoring and Alerting System designed to provide early warning, real-time monitoring, and data-driven insights for effective flood management. Our system leverages Internet of Things (IOT) technologies to collect data from various sensors distributed across flood-prone areas. These sensors continuously monitor environmental conditions and transmit data securely to a central server or Thing speak cloud platform. Through advanced data analytic and predictive modeling, our system forecasts potential flood events, assesses their severity, and triggers automated alerts when predefined thresholds are exceeded. The alerts generated by our system are delivered through multiple communication channels, such as SMS, mobile apps, ensuring that residents, emergency services, and local authorities receive timely and accurate information. This enables proactive decision-making and coordinated responses, including evacuation and asset protection measures
